Automakers Ford and Honda are reorienting their model lineups towards hybrid cars by 2026 due to declining demand for electric vehicles. Honda plans to introduce a new generation of hybrid technologies by 2030, and Ford is expanding its hybrid lineup amid weak EV sales.

Ferrari has filed an application to register the name "HC25" with the World Intellectual Property Office, indicating the preparation of a new unique supercar from its special projects line. Experts suggest that the name may refer to the customer's initials, a limited series, or a dedication to the 25th anniversary of an event or model.
The prosecutor's office secured a guilty verdict for the organizer and accomplices of an underground production of counterfeit coffee, who caused damages exceeding UAH 500,000. The perpetrators received 5 years of imprisonment with a probationary period, and six cars were transferred to the Armed Forces of Ukraine.
Champagne, which originated in the French region of Champagne, became a symbol of positive emotions thanks to the improvement of winemaking technologies by the monk Dom Pierre Pérignon. The drink, which gained royal status at the court of Louis XIV, later became available to the bourgeoisie and artists, and was subsequently popularized by Hollywood.

Meta Platforms has agreed to acquire Singaporean AI startup Manus, which conducts in-depth research and performs tasks for paying users. The deal is valued at over $2 billion, with Manus maintaining independent operations while integrating its agents into Facebook, Instagram, and WhatsApp.

From 2027, cars sold in China will have manual door unlocking due to electronic handle failures during accidents. New regulations require all vehicles weighing up to 3.5 tons to have both internal and external handles with mechanical emergency release.

Google is rolling out a new feature that allows Gmail users to change their email address from the "@gmail. com" domain to a new one, while keeping the same Google account. The old address will become an alias, and emails will arrive in the same "Inbox" folder.

Mercedes-Benz has reached a $149. 6 million settlement in the US over the use of illegal software that concealed the true level of pollution from diesel engines. Almost 40,000 cars in the US were equipped with devices that understated emissions during inspections.
The world is experiencing a shortage of DRAM chips, threatening the PlayStation, Xbox, and the upcoming Nintendo Switch 2 markets with a new price hike. Memory manufacturers are reorienting towards high-profit solutions for AI data centers, reducing the production of consumer devices.
Italian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ni put more than 270 state gifts up for auction, including python skin shoes and an iPad from Zelenskyy. The total value of the lots is about 800,000 euros, and the sale is due to a law prohibiting keeping gifts worth more than 300 euros.

The Italian antitrust authority has fined Apple 98 million euros for antitrust violations over its app tracking transparency policy. This policy violates European antitrust rules by abusing Apple's dominant position in the app store market.
Russian developers have adapted the FPV drone "Molniya" for aerial reconnaissance, integrating a Raspberry Pi 5 microcomputer and a Chinese Mini PC F8. The new version, "Molniya-2R," is equipped with a SIYI ZR10 camera with ten-fold optical zoom and Starlink for data transmission.
